10 Décor Mistakes That Ruin Designs — And 10 Smart Alternatives

Decorating your home should feel effortless and personal—not like a project. At Onlinetapijten, we see how even small missteps with rugs, furniture or colour can throw off a room’s feel. These are the most common mistakes we spot—and the easy fixes to help every space look and feel just right.


1. Mistake: Rug Too Small for the Space

Fix: Choose a rug that at least touches the front legs of your sofa and chairs. This anchors the seating area and brings the furniture together.


2. Mistake: Clashing Patterns

Fix: Keep large pieces tonal (solids or texture) and use patterned rugs or accents to add just the right pop without overwhelming the space.


3. Mistake: Overlooking Rug Pad

Fix: Always add a non-slip rug pad. It prevents slipping, protects the rug, and makes it feel cushioned underfoot.


4. Mistake: Dark Rugs in Small or Dim Spaces

Fix: Use warm neutrals—like beige, taupe or dusty pastels—to open up bright, airy interiors without washing them out.


5. Mistake: Furniture Sits Off the Rug

Fix: Position furniture so the front legs (or all legs) sit on the rug. This gives the area purpose and cohesion.


6. Mistake: Layering Rugs Without Contrast

Fix: Start with a simple base rug, then layer a smaller textured or patterned rug on top to add depth and interest.


7. Mistake: Ignoring Natural Light

Fix: View rugs in daylight before buying. Colours and textures can shift—especially neutrals that seem soft and easy to match online.


8. Mistake: Too Many Colours

Fix: Stick to a palette of 2–3 main tones (rug, walls, accent). Use small accessories for colour accents—like cushions, throws or art.


9. Mistake: Mismatching Scales

Fix: Pair large furniture pieces with medium or full-size rugs. Save smaller rugs for bedside spots or reading corners.


10. Mistake: Skipping Care Instructions

Fix: Read the care label. Some rugs can be machine-washed, others need professional cleaning. Choose according to your lifestyle (kids, pets, allergies).

❓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: How big should a rug be in a living room?
A: It should anchor your seating—front legs of sofas and chairs should sit on it. Larger rugs under full seating areas create more cohesion.


Q: Can rugs be layered without looking messy?
A: Absolutely! Start with a neutral base (flatweave or solid), then layer a smaller rug on top with pattern or texture. The key is contrast and balance.


Q: What type of rug flooring is best for families with pets?
A: Opt for washable rugs or short-pile synthetics like polypropylene or PET. They’re durable, easy to clean, and resistant to stains.
